Pune: A video showing agitated passengers at Pune airport forcing a SpiceJet ground staff member to eat airline-provided biryani has gone viral, drawing widespread attention and condemnation. The incident occurred during a prolonged flight delay, where passengers expressed outrage over the quality of the food served.

The footage captures passengers aggressively confronting a staff member, demanding he consume the same meal they were given. One visibly angry passenger is heard shouting, “Why won’t you eat it? Are we dogs? You will eat it. Eat it here in front of everybody".

Despite the employee complying and stating that the food was fine, tensions escalated further. As he attempted to leave, another outburst followed: “Don’t mess with my brain, just sit down".

SpiceJet, responding to the viral video, clarified that the incident occurred over two weeks ago and firmly defended the quality of the food served. In a statement to the media, a spokesperson for the airline said, “We strongly deny the claims being made in connection with the video in question, which is over two weeks old. The food served to passengers was fresh and of good quality. It was procured from an authorised vendor who supplies packaged food not only to SpiceJet but also to several other airlines and vendors operating within the airport.”

The airline also expressed strong support for its staff, calling the passengers' behaviour “deeply unfortunate” and “unacceptable.” The spokesperson added, “As is clearly visible, the SpiceJet ground staff remained polite, respectful, and professional despite being subjected to verbal abuse and unwarranted physical conduct. We stand firmly by our staff and condemn any form of misbehaviour or aggression against them.”

SpiceJet did not disclose the exact date of the incident or the flight details involved.
